Florida Gators vs. South Carolina Gamecocks: Preview and Analysis
Key Details:
- When: Wednesday, 7 p.m. (ET)
- Where: Colonial Life Arena, Columbia, S.C.
- Records: Florida (16-2, 3-2) / South Carolina (10-8, 0-5)
TV and Radio Coverage:
- TV: SEC Network with broadcasters Mike Morgan and Mark Wise
- Radio: Gator Sports Network with Sean Kelley, Lee Humphrey, and Steve Egan

Matchup Analysis:
Fifth-ranked Florida faces South Carolina in a high-stakes SEC matchup. The Gators are looking to bounce back after a recent loss to Missouri, while the Gamecocks are still searching for their first conference win. South Carolina will be relying heavily on forward Collin Murray-Boyles to lead them to victory.
